Our extensive genealogy room contains a wealth of historical information from both the local Central New York area as well as the entire United States.
The genealogy room is currently staffed with a volunteer to assist patrons during the following times: Monday 2-4pm, Tuesday 12-2pm, Wednesday 2-4 pm, Thursday 2-4pm, Friday 12-2pm. It is best to call ahead (315-735-2279) if you plan to visit to check if a volunteer will be available.
If a volunteer is not available a librarian will be happy to retrieve any item out of the room for you.
If you know the specific date an article/obituary appears in the paper and would like it photocopied and mailed to you we can do this for a fee:
- Free if you live in Oneida, Herkimer, or Madison County.
- $10.00 if you live in New York State.
- $15.00 if you live in the rest of the U.S.

Resources Available in Genealogy Room:
- The New York Genealogical and Biographic Records from 1870
- New England Historical and Genealogical Register from 1847
- DAR Lineage Books - 1890 to 1928
- DAR Patriot Index
- Published Family Histories
- State, County, Town, City and Village Histories
- Genealogical Magazines
- Genealogical Societies Publications

Resources available in Reference Room:
- Census Records
- United States 1790
- New York State Census Index 1800 - 1870
- New York Veterans Census and Index 1890
- Oneida County 1800 - 1930
- DAR Bible, Cemetery and Church Records (microfilm)
- Obituary Indexes
- List of Cemeteries and Cemetery inscriptions
- Utica City Directories from 1817 (microfilm and microfiche)
- Utica Newspapers from 1825
- Utica Telephone Directories from 1947
